(4-N,N-dimethylaminophenyl)methyl phenyl selenide is an organic compound characterized by its molecular formula C15H18NSe. It features a phenyl selenide group, which consists of a selenium atom bonded to a phenyl ring, and a 4-N,N-dimethylaminophenyl group, which is a phenyl ring with a dimethylamino substituent at the para position. (4-N,N-dimethylaminophenyl)methyl phenyl selenide is known for its potential applications in the synthesis of various organic compounds and as a reagent in chemical reactions. It is also of interest in the field of organoselenium chemistry, where it may be used to study the properties and reactivity of selenium-containing compounds. The compound's structure and properties make it a valuable tool in the development of new materials and pharmaceuticals.

13557-01-2 Usage

Check Digit Verification of cas no

The CAS Registry Mumber 13557-01-2 includes 8 digits separated into 3 groups by hyphens. The first part of the number,starting from the left, has 5 digits, 1,3,5,5 and 7 respectively; the second part has 2 digits, 0 and 1 respectively.
Calculate Digit Verification of CAS Registry Number 13557-01:
(7*1)+(6*3)+(5*5)+(4*5)+(3*7)+(2*0)+(1*1)=92
92 % 10 = 2
So 13557-01-2 is a valid CAS Registry Number.
